Thermal Layout - Assuming the minimum required R rating is twenty. For this comparison We are going to believe using extruded polystyrene (XPS), which can be chosen around expanded polystyrene (EPS) as a consequence of its closed cell variety and substantial insulation rating. An R20 rating needs 4 inches of XPS. An average thickness of a thirty ft tall masonry cavity wall is 21-inches with a12” nominal concrete masonry device (CMU) load bearing wythe, see figure. A noncomposite precast concrete wall which will depend on the inside wythe for structural ability might have a total width of fifteen in.
